EmfPlusPathGradientBrushOptionalData klass

Summary: The EmfPlusPathGradientBrushOptionalData object specifies optional data for a path gradient brush.

Module: aspose.imaging.fileformats.emf.emfplus.objects

Full Name: aspose.imaging.fileformats.emf.emfplus.objects.EmfPlusPathGradientBrushOptionalData

Inheritance: EmfPlusStructureObjectType

Constructors

NameDescription
EmfPlusPathGradientBrushOptionalData()Initierar en ny instans av EmfPlusPathGradientBrushOptionalData‑klassen

Properties

NameTypeAccessDescription
blend_patternEmfPlusBlendBaser/wHämtar eller anger ett valfritt blandningsmönster för bangradientpenseln. Om detta fält är
närvarande MÅSTE det innehålla antingen ett EmfPlusBlendColors‑objekt (avsnitt 2.2.2.4),
eller ett EmfPlusBlendFactors‑objekt (avsnitt 2.2.2.5), men det MÅSTE INTE innehålla båda.
Tabellen nedan visar de giltiga kombinationerna av EmfPlusPathGradientBrushData
BrushData‑flaggor och motsvarande blandningsmönster:
focus_scale_dataEmfPlusFocusScaleDatar/wHämtar eller anger ett valfritt EmfPlusFocusScaleData‑objekt (avsnitt 2.2.2.18) som specificerar
fokusskalor för bangradientpenseln. Detta fält MÅSTE vara närvarande om
BrushDataFocusScales‑flaggan är satt i BrushDataFlags‑fältet i
EmfPlusPathGradientBrushData‑objektet.
transform_matrixMatrixr/wHämtar eller anger ett valfritt EmfPlusTransformMatrix‑objekt (avsnitt 2.2.2.47) som specificerar en transform från världsrummet till enhetsrummet för bangradientpenseln.
Detta fält MÅSTE vara närvarande om BrushDataTransform‑flaggan är satt i BrushDataFlags‑fältet i EmfPlusPathGradientBrushData‑objektet.

Constructor: EmfPlusPathGradientBrushOptionalData()

 EmfPlusPathGradientBrushOptionalData() 

Initierar en ny instans av EmfPlusPathGradientBrushOptionalData‑klassen